  21. Well they don't, yes they make some new pieces for a new dinosaur, but most of the parts they take from other dinosaurs. From what I can see from the dinosaurs that came last year: Ankylosaurus 12 parts 3 new Indominus rex 8 parts 2 new Gallimimus 8 parts 1 new Pteranodon 5 parts 0 new Ankylosaurus Baby 1 part 1 new Triceratops Baby 3 parts 1 new Velociraptor 8 parts 0 new Dinosaur Baby 1 part 0 new
  22. The old elephant have 10 different parts (not counting the pin), of which 6 comes from dinosaurs/creatures made previously and 4 where made for the elephant. So if they where to make a similar elephant today with 10 different parts, they could probably use 2 parts already in production. However today the dinosaurs/creatures are much more specialised so they can not use any parts from them on the elephant, so then they would have to make 8 new moulds and that is not realistic to expect
  23. They were made in a different time and consist of a lot of parts. Take the elephant it was made in a time that Lego did a lot of decisions that was not sustainable economically. It made good use of some dinosaur parts, but they had to make several new parts that cost a lot of money. Today they do not have any parts they could use except the trunk, so they would have to make even more parts to make a similar elephant with a lot of parts. So no wonder they made one with a solution of using only two new moulds, on the other side from a third mould that they did not use on the adult we got a completely new juvenile, so it is not all bad news is it For the Afols or teens that wanted new animals this subtheme is fantastic and one of the best of all time For kids in the age range 4-6 +/- a few years it is also great, since they never would have made it out in shelf's without passing a lot of kids tests in the development stage.
